Day in the LifeAs a Ready Mix Driver, you will begin to know the highways like the back of your hand, as you will be responsible for transporting precious cargo, operating and driving straight trucks, conveyor trucks and loading/unloading materials. Strong communications skills will also be necessary as you coordinate with clients, customers and dispatch.When you are not driving, you will be conducting daily circle checks on vehicles, cleaning, and performing equipment maintenance, and help with clean up around the plant. Safety will be your number one priority. It will also be important to stay organized when completing daily timesheets and pre trip inspection logs.CultureAt Miller, we want every employee to feel connected, where creativity and innovation thrive, and your contributions make a real impact.
